FIRST AID IN ANIMALS<br />

First aid is the immediate treatment of injured <strong>animal</strong>s or those suffering from sudden illness. First aid is given to<br />

an <strong>animal</strong> in order to achieve three objectives -<br />

(i) To preserve life;<br />

(ii) To minimise the suffering and<br />

(iii) to protect the condition of the patient from deteriorating further. While dealing with an emergency, four cardinal<br />

rules to be followed are :<br />

(a) Do not be panicky.<br />

(b Maintain the airway<br />

(c) Control the bleeding, and above all<br />

(d) Approach the veterinarian for immediate treatment.<br />
